If you're thinking about going for a
houseboat holiday but never been before,
here are some of our most frequently asked questions.

What is a mid week?
A Mid Week is from Monday to Friday
Can we get off along the river and buy supplies and sight see?
Absolutely, there is plenty to do along the way, with small towns not far
upstream. You can moor along the bank safely in many places and have a
barbecue or go for a walk.
When is the best time to go?
Every time of year is Different!
Winter
Peaceful time of year great to have a camp fire fire
and snuggle up by the heater.
Summer
Great to go swimming, skiing and enjoy the river at its most vibrant.
Is there safe car parking for our vehicles?
Generally speaking most Hire Places offer secure lock ups for
around, $2 per night.
Is fuel supplied?
Yes, the fuel is supplied, but is subtracted from your bond at
the end of the trip,
Most boats cost between $8 - $20 per hour to run.
Is linen supplied?
Normally, yes!
(Check with hirer)
Is Insurance Included?
Normally, yes!
(Check with hirer)
Is Experience needed?
No experience is required, you only need a car license.
The boat manager will take you out for a lesson
before leaving on your holiday.
(Its very easy)
Is there navigational info on board?
Yes, usually operators will supply charts
(But you cant get lost)
(Check with hirer)
Do you anchor at night?
There is no moving at night and
you tie the boat off against the bank.
Do we need to empty chemical toilets?
There is an enclosed septic system onboard,
that you shouldn't need to empty, but if you do, there are
pumping stations along the way which are easy to use.
Will our mobiles work?
Off and on, but who takes mobiles on holiday anyway!
